#bfe59a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fe59a is composed of 74.9% red, 89.8%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 90.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.1% and a lightness of 75.1%. #bfe59a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7fcb35.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#bfe59a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bfe59a has RGB values of R:191, G:229, B:154 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 12576154.

Shades and Tints of #bfe59a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050802 is the darkest color, while #fafd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fe59a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fc3bc is the less saturated color, while #bffd82 is the most saturated one.
